These lessons deal with all types of drumming techniques. Have you ever wondered How Buddy Rich could play so fast? A big part of his secret was efficiency of motion.

In these lessons we’ll dig into efficient stick technique. This is important no matter what sort of music you want to play on the drums. We’ll learn how to allow the drumsticks to do a lot of the work for you by bouncing them off the drum-head. You’ll learn how to develop your wrists and fingers so you can play faster. We’ll also talk about using your arms in a very efficient manner that will help you play accents quickly, and with little effort.

We’ll learn how to modify your grip to play a “smooth as glass” buzz roll. We’ll learn how to develop clean, powerful double stroke rolls.

We’ll discuss the differences and advantages to French Grip verses German Grip, and Matched Grip verses Traditional Grip.

You’ll learn brush techniques and various methods of sticking to move around the drums.

We’ll cover foot technique as well. You’ll learn how to develop control over the bass drum pedal along with speed. We’ll cover hi-hat techniques to get a consistent sound.
